About This Book

Two stories follow Samantha's friendship with Nellie, a serving girl, while a third book allows the reader to join Samantha in Edwardian New York.

Our Review

This engaging historical fiction collection transports young readers to early 1900s New York through the eyes of Samantha, an American Girl navigating friendship across social boundaries. The boxed set's two friendship-focused stories thoughtfully explore Samantha's relationship with Nellie, a serving girl, while the third volume immerses children in daily life during the Edwardian era. Valerie Tripp skillfully weaves historical details about early twentieth-century America into narratives that feel immediate and relatable. These chapter books balance gentle adventure with meaningful social themes that will captivate developing readers.

What distinguishes this collection is its accessible approach to complex historical concepts like class differences and women's changing roles. Children who enjoy character-driven stories will appreciate watching Samantha's worldview expand as her friendship with Nellie deepens across the three volumes. The Edwardian New York setting comes alive through rich period details that educate while entertaining. This boxed set particularly resonates with readers ready to explore historical fiction that combines friendship stories with thoughtful social awareness, leaving them with both enjoyment and expanded perspective.
